Find the midpoint of the line segment with the endpoints A and B.

A(2,6); B(10,8)
whats the midpoint of the segment?

1 Answer

3 votes

Answer:

( 6 , 7 )

Explanation:

The midpoint M of two endpoints of a line segment can be found by using the formula


M = ( (x1 + x2)/(2) , \: (y1 + y2)/(2) )\\

From the question we have


m = ( (2 + 10)/(2) \: , \: (6 + 8)/(2) ) \\ = ((12)/(2) \: , \: (14)/(2) ) \: \: \: \: \: \: \:

We have the final answer as

( 6 , 7 )
